  2. axe0 New Member

    Both are 0x116 what mean that the graphics drivers failed to respond, the drivers could use some updating.
    Please uninstall everything of Nvidia using Display Driver Uninstaller and install new drivers from Nvidia. Be sure the clean install box is checked and only install the Graphics driver and the PhysX driver.

    Run SeaTools to check the integrity of your HDD. SeaTools for DOS and Windows - How to Use - Windows 7 Help Forums
    Run following tests
    • Short Drive Self Test
    • Short generic
    • Long generic
    If the short generic fails, no need for the long generic.

    BSOD ON WIN 10 Help Please! [​IMG]
    Note Do not run SeaTools on an SSD as the results will be invalid.

    MemTest86+ needs to be run for at least 8 complete passes for conclusive results. Set it running before you go to bed and leave it overnight. We're looking for zero errors here. Even a single error will indicate RAM failure.

    The tests I've suggested are tests that run outside Windows, you need to have a bootable USB where you can download these tests on and boot from. You only need to say that you want to boot from the USB in the boot options, do NOT change the boot order in the BIOS as that'll give problems when you remove the USB.

    MemTets86+ should run automatically.
